目录
- 什么是Shadowsocks?
- Shadowsocks的工作原理
- 为什么需要Shadowsocks防护?
- Shadowsocks的常见防护措施
- 4.1 使用强密码
- 4.2 选择可靠的服务器
- 4.3 配置加密方式
- 4.4 关闭不必要的端口
- Shadowsocks的高级防护技巧
- 5.1 自定义混淆
- 5.2 使用VPN结合Shadowsocks
- 5.3 设置定时自动更新
- 常见问题解答(FAQ)
- 6.1 Shadowsocks安全吗?
- 6.2 如何提高Shadowsocks的防护?
- 6.3 是否可以与其他工具搭配使用?
- 6.4 如何解决Shadowsocks连接失败的问题?
- 总结
1. 什么是Shadowsocks?
Shadowsocks是一种开源代理工具,广泛应用于翻墙与保护用户隐私。它通过加密用户的网络流量,使用户能够绕过网络限制并保障在线安全。
2. Shadowsocks的工作原理
Shadowsocks利用 SOCKS5 代理协议,通过将用户的流量转发至指定服务器,实现网络请求的加密与解密。用户在使用Shadowsocks时,其流量会经过服务器进行处理,从而隐藏真实IP地址。
3. 为什么需要Shadowsocks防护?
在互联网时代,用户的网络安全与隐私面临越来越多的威胁。Shadowsocks虽然能提供一定程度的隐私保护,但仍需用户采取有效的防护措施,避免被监控、数据泄露等风险。
4. Shadowsocks的常见防护措施
4.1 使用强密码
为了保护你的Shadowsocks服务器,建议使用复杂且独特的密码。
- 避免使用生日、电话号码等易猜测信息
- 密码应包含大小写字母、数字及特殊符号
4.2 选择可靠的服务器
选择一个信誉良好的Shadowsocks服务商,可以大大提高安全性。
- 检查服务器的延迟与稳定性
- 查看用户评价及服务质量
4.3 配置加密方式
Shadowsocks支持多种加密方式,用户应选择强加密算法以提高数据的安全性。
- AES-256-GCM是较为推荐的选项
- 避免使用已知弱加密算法
4.4 关闭不必要的端口
为了减少安全风险,建议仅开启使用中的端口,关闭不必要的端口。
- 检查服务器的防火墙设置
- 定期审计开放端口
5. Shadowsocks的高级防护技巧
5.1 自定义混淆
使用混淆技术可防止流量被识别为Shadowsocks流量,从而降低被封锁的风险。
- 修改协议头或混淆流量格式
5.2 使用VPN结合Shadowsocks
在使用Shadowsocks的同时,使用VPN可进一步提高安全性。
- 在Shadowsocks前再加一层VPN
- 隐藏Shadowsocks流量
5.3 设置定时自动更新
保持Shadowsocks及其组件的更新至关重要。
- 定期检查更新并自动更新软件
- 监控服务器性能和安全漏洞
6. 常见问题解答(FAQ)
6.1 Shadowsocks安全吗?
Shadowsocks本身提供了一定的加密保护,但其安全性还依赖于用户的设置与使用习惯。
- 若设置得当,安全性较高
- 不恰当的配置可能导致数据泄露
6.2 如何提高Shadowsocks的防护?
提高Shadowsocks的防护可以通过选择强密码、配置合适的加密方式、选择可靠的服务器以及使用混淆技术等方式实现。
6.3 是否可以与其他工具搭配使用?
是的,Shadowsocks可以与其他网络安全工具如VPN、Firewall等搭配使用,增强整体的网络安全性。
6.4 如何解决Shadowsocks连接失败的问题?
- 检查网络连接
- 确认服务器是否在线
- 检查配置文件是否正确
7. 总结
Shadowsocks是一款强大的代理工具,通过合理的防护措施与使用技巧,用户可以有效提升其网络安全性。定期检查与更新是保持安全的重要步骤,确保安全始终在你手中。